Choice of Anaesthetic Technique
Session Overview
Description
This session uses hypothetical scenarios to illustrate factors influencing the choice of anaesthetic technique for obstetric procedures.
Learning Objectives
By the end of this session you will be able to:
- Describe the classification of urgency of a Caesarean section
- Assess the advantages and disadvantages of different anaesthetic techniques for healthy women undergoing obstetric anaesthetic procedures
- Advise women regarding the options for anaesthesia for obstetric procedures

There are four primary anaesthetic options for obstetric procedures. These have been described in detail in previous sessions.
For each person undergoing an obstetric procedure, the advantages and disadvantages of each technique must be considered (taking into account maternal, fetal, obstetric and anaesthetic considerations).
The final choice of anaesthetic rests with the competent patient. It is the anaesthetist’s role to ensure that the patient is adequately informed to make an appropriate choice.
